Leigh Leopards vs London Broncos, Betfred Super LeagueBy [email protected] / July 19, 2024 Venue Leigh Sports Village Stadium Leigh Sports Village Stadium, Sale Way, Pennington, Wigan, Greater Manchester, England, WN7 4JY, United Kingdom Details Date Time League July 19, 2024 8:05 pm Super League ResultsTeamTriesConversionsBPPointsOutcomeLeigh Leopards———36—London Broncos———6—